Теперь пути прописывать не нужно! автопути VOC++ BSE

При сложной установке чата VOC++ BSE приходится сначала прописывать пути, сначала к папке data, затем к корню чата. Многие не понимают как это делать и опускают руки, так и не установив скрипт чата до конца.

Я предлагаю очень простой и легкий способ прописать пути, а вернее скрипт который за вас их прописывает. Вам нужно вставить только пару строк в файл inc_common.php и путь больше не нужно будет прописывать никогда! =)

1. Открываем inc_common.php строку (строка 7)

$data_path = "/path/to/data/";


Если папка дата находится выше коренной директории (скорее всего у вас так) то заменяем на 

$this_path = str_replace('\\', '/', __DIR__); 
$this_path = explode('/', $this_path);
array_pop($this_path);
$this_path = implode('/', $this_path);
$data_path = $this_path . '/data/';


Если же папка дата  находится в корне как описано в посте Переносим папку data в корень

то эту же строку заменяем на

$data_path = __DIR__ . '/data/';


2. Далее в этом же файле ищем строку (строка 180)

eval($conf_content);


и после нее вставляем

$file_path = str_replace('\\', '/', __DIR__); 
$file_path .= '/';


Вуаля, теперь пути не нужно прописывать)

Можно сразу переходить в  chat.ru/admin/configure.php  и приступать к установе, не правя при этом никакие файлы


Автор поста: ,
    Просмотров: 4166     Создан: 27 ноя. 2014 в 00:16